Title :
Method of counting thin steel plates based on digital image processing

Abstract :
The method offers a way to count piled thin steel plate for car chassis based on digital image processing and software designed for it. First enhance the photo of the piled steel plates. Then after acquiring the region of interest (ROI) and detecting the lines, horizontally shear the image against the tilting angle to adjust to vertical. Finally, count the number of plates in a picture by counting peaks. The method requires no large mechanical equipment and is efficient and accurate.
